Gray Sasser has made his departure from the Tennessee Democratic Party official:

Gray Sasser said today he has decided, as many anticipated, against seeking reelection as state Democratic Party chairman and that least three party staff members will be leaving before his term expires in January.

The three are Michael Gass, the party’s technology coordinator; Janet Meek, East Tennessee field director; and Wade Munday, press secretary, Sasser said.

All three held positions with their salaries funded by the Democratic National Committee under a “state partnership” program established by outgoing Democratic National Chairman Howard Dean. The funds run out on Nov. 30.

“We hope that when there’s a new chairman of DNC and a new chairman of the Tennessee Democratic Party, that we will be able to fill those positions again,” said Sasser.
